Landing efficiency control of a six degrees of freedom aircraft model with magneto-rheological dampers: Part 2—control simulation
Journal of Intelligent Material Systems and Structures ( IF 2.7 ) Pub Date : 2020-07-23 , DOI: 10.1177/1045389x20942593 Byung-Hyuk Kang 1 , Ji-Young Yoon 1 , Gi-Woo Kim 1 , Seung-Bok Choi 1
